What Is a Photofacial IPL Treatment?

A Photofacial IPL treatment uses broad-spectrum light energy to target unwanted pigment in the skin. Unlike lasers that use a single wavelength, IPL delivers multiple wavelengths simultaneously, making it effective for a range of concerns in a single session.

The light energy is absorbed by melanin (pigment) and hemoglobin (blood vessels) in the skin. When absorbed, it breaks down pigmentation and helps target visible blood vessels, leaving the surrounding tissue unharmed.

What Skin Concerns Does IPL Address?

Photofacial IPL is one of the most versatile treatments available at our Houston medspa. It can help:

  • Fade sun spots and age spots
  • Reduce redness and rosacea symptoms
  • Target broken capillaries and spider veins
  • Even out uneven skin tone
  • Improve overall skin texture
  • Reduce the appearance of freckles
  • Address sun damage from Houston's year-round sun

What to Expect During Your IPL Treatment

  1. Consultation — Your Medical Esthetician evaluates your skin, discusses your goals, and confirms IPL is appropriate for your skin type
  2. Preparation — Your skin is cleansed and prepped. A cooling gel is applied to enhance comfort and protect the skin surface
  3. Treatment — The IPL handpiece is moved across the treatment area. You may feel a warm snap sensation, similar to a rubber band flicking against the skin
  4. Post-treatment — Epionce Daily Shield Lotion Tinted SPF 50 is applied. Sun protection is critical after IPL

Most sessions take 30 to 45 minutes depending on the treatment area. There is no downtime — you can return to your normal activities immediately, though you should avoid direct sun exposure for at least 48 hours.

Why Fitzpatrick Skin Type Matters for IPL

The Fitzpatrick scale classifies skin into six types (I through VI) based on how skin responds to UV light. Your Fitzpatrick type is critical for IPL treatments because it determines how your skin reacts to light energy.

IPL is most effective and safest for skin types I through III (fair to medium). Skin types IV through VI (olive to dark) carry a higher risk of post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ation — darkening of the skin after treatment. For darker skin types, we may recommend alternative treatments such as chemical peels or microneedling.

How Many Sessions Will You Need?

Most clients see meaningful improvement after 2 to 3 IPL sessions spaced 4 weeks apart. Deeper pigmentation may require 3 to 6 sessions for optimal results. Your Medical Esthetician will build a personalized treatment plan during your consultation.

Results are cumulative — every appointment builds on the last. Consistency is what turns treatments into results.

IPL Aftercare: Protecting Your Investment

  • Apply SPF 50 daily (Epionce Daily Shield Lotion Tinted SPF 50 is our recommendation)
  • Avoid direct sun exposure for 48 hours post-treatment
  • Do not use exfoliating products (retinol, AHAs, BHAs) for 5 to 7 days
  • Avoid hot showers, saunas, and steam for 48 hours
  • Do not pick at any darkened areas — they will naturally flake off in 7 to 10 days

Frequently Asked Questions About IPL in Houston

Does IPL hurt?

Most clients describe the sensation as a warm snap, similar to a rubber band flicking against the skin. A cooling gel is applied beforehand to enhance comfort.

Is there any downtime?

No. You can return to your normal activities immediately after treatment. Mild redness may last a few hours.

How long do results last?

Results are long-lasting with proper sun protection. Maintenance treatments every 6 to 12 months help preserve your results.

Can IPL treat acne scars?

IPL is most effective for pigmentation and redness, not textured scarring. For acne scars, we recommend microneedling or TCA Cross treatments.
